Passport Case

Passport cases can range from various prices. If you choose to purchase a high-quality leather RFID case then you will have to be willing to pay more for one. If you choose to go with something more simple and don’t care to have anything designer brand then you can find a relatively inexpensive one on Amazon. This one from Amazon has RFID blocking along with other great features for a really low price! I have a Kate Spade one that I love but unfortunately, I do not believe it has RFID features.

Apple AirTags

Keep track of where your luggage is at all times with the Apple AirTags. If you have a habit of losing things while you travel as well, these may be perfect to put on your list as well. You can get multiple ones and use the radar in the Find My app to keep track of your stuff! This would give me peace of mind knowing my luggage is following me and where it is when I am traveling by plane. AirTags start at $29 so this could be a great option to get almost anyone could get you!
